Causes of Difficulty Seeing In Dreams

Dreams are often mysterious and can be hard to interpret, but when it comes to difficulty seeing in dreams, there can be a few potential causes. Psychological causes may involve anxiety or unresolved issues that are being projected onto the dreamscape. Biochemical causes can include the use of certain drugs or alcohol, or even changes in hormone levels, as well as sleep deprivation.

Lucid Dreaming & Vision Improvement in Dreaming

Lucid dreaming is a state where the dreamer is aware that they are dreaming and can control their actions within the dreamscape. It is believed that lucid dreaming can help to increase the clarity of visual information during sleep, which in turn allows us to gain more insight from our dreams. To get started with lucid dreaming, it is important to understand how it works and develop strategies for enhancing dream vision.

Understanding Lucid Dreaming
Lucid dreaming requires a heightened level of awareness while sleeping; this means becoming aware that one is asleep and recognizing certain dream symbols as indicators that it is a dream. Once this level of awareness is achieved, it can be used as a tool for gaining more insight from the dreamscape by manipulating elements within it such as objects or people. This heightened awareness also allows us to observe our own thoughts and feelings more objectively while still being able to interact with them on an emotional level.

Strategies for Vision Improvement in Lucid Dreaming
Once you have established the basics of lucid dreaming, there are several strategies you can use to enhance your vision during sleep. One method is to focus on a particular object within your dreamscape and try to make out details such as color or shape by using your imagination or visualizing it clearly in your mind’s eye. Additionally, you can practice relaxation techniques before bed such as deep breathing or meditation which may help you enter into deeper levels of sleep where lucid dreaming becomes easier. Finally, keeping a dream journal and writing down any vivid images or sensations experienced during sleep may help you recall them more clearly on subsequent nights.
